Understanding Electronic Waste: Its Causes and Effects
Undeniably, we’re dependent on electronic gadgets making our lives easier, creating a burgeoning issue of electronic waste (e-waste). These range from used batteries, old computers and phones, broken home appliances to redundant televisions and radios. As technology advances at an unprecedented speed, devices become obsolete within a few years, leading to an accumulation of e-waste. Furthermore, a throw-away culture where broken devices are discarded rather than repaired contributes to an excess of electronic waste.
What then, are the implications?
- Environmental risk: E-waste contains toxic components such as lead, mercury, and cadmium, which, when improperly disposed, leak into the soil and contaminate groundwater, affecting fauna, flora, and human health.
- Waste of resources: Many electronics contain precious metals like gold and silver. Improper disposal of such devices means these valuable resources are wasted.
- Data security: Discarded devices often contain personal information. If not properly discarded and wiped, this information is at risk of being accessed and misused.
The impact of e-waste is not confined to human health and the environment. It has considerable socio-economic consequences as well. In developing countries, e-waste disposal is often a source of income for the marginalised sections of society, exposing them to the hazards posed by this waste. The potential implication of electronic waste on our planet and our health underscores the urgency for a more sustainable approach to electronics—manufacturing, consumption, and waste disposal.

Making a Difference: How to Minimize Your Personal E-Waste
In this era of rapid technology advancement, we often find ourselves buried under the pile of outdated devices. The environmental effect of this electronic waste (or e-waste) has never been more concerning. Discarded gadgets not only clutter our houses, but they also add to the estimated 50 million tonnes of e-waste produced globally every year which is expected to increase to 120 million tonnes by 2050. But fear not, there are many ways we can take individual action to minimize our digital footprint.
Start by evaluating the necessity of your purchases. Technology firms continue to present the latest and greatest gadgets, but it’s critical to consider whether the upgrade is worth it. An extra camera or slightly faster processor doesn’t justify throwing away a perfectly good smartphone. Alternatively, consider buying refurbished products, which provide you with high-quality tech without contributing to the heap of e-waste. For the devices already in your possession, better maintenance can extend their lifespan, and when they’ve served their purpose, recycle them. Many tech companies run their own collection programs, or your local area might have e-waste recycling facilities. Here are some useful tips:
- Donate devices that still function to charities, schools, or lower-income families. Not only does this minimize e-waste; it can also help bridge the digital divide.
- Look into manufacturer or retailer recycling programs. Companies such as Apple and Best Buy offer device return programs where they either refurbish the device for resale, or responsibly recycle it.
- Consider selling your old electronics online on sites like eBay or Craigslist. You could make some extra money while avoiding unnecessary waste.

Q: What is Sustainable Tech all about?
A: Sustainable Tech refers to the use and development of technology in a way that doesn’t deplete our natural resources or harm the environment. This includes minimizing electronic waste, maximizing energy efficiency, and promoting long-term sustainability.
Q: What is electronic waste (e-waste) and why is it a problem?
A: Electronic waste, or e-waste, refers to discarded electronic devices or components. This includes everything from old cellphones and laptops to televisions and appliances. The problem is that e-waste often contains hazardous materials like lead, mercury, and plastic, which can be harmful if improperly disposed of. Moreover, data suggests that only 20% of global e-waste is recycled.
Q: How can I reduce my e-waste?
A: There are several strategies to reduce e-waste. These include buying less but higher quality electronics, disposing of old electronics responsibly at e-waste recycling centers, repairing and upgrading devices instead of replacing them, and using cloud services to minimize hardware needs.
Q: How does purchasing higher quality electronics help reduce e-waste?
A: Higher quality electronics often have longer lifespans and can endure more wear and tear than their cheaper counterparts. This means you won’t need to replace them as often, leading to less e-waste. Plus, they often perform better and have better energy efficiency, reducing your carbon footprint.
Q: What are some tech companies doing to promote sustainability?
A: Many companies are adopting environmentally friendly practices, like using recycled materials, developing energy-efficient devices, offering trade-in programs for old devices, and ensuring their products are easier to repair. Apple, for instance, has a Robot named “Daisy” that can disassemble iPhones to recover valuable materials.
Q: What if my damaged device isn’t worth repairing?
A: Even if your device is beyond repair, it can still be valuable. Many electronic devices contain precious metals like gold, silver, and copper that can be recovered and reused. By taking your device to a certified e-waste recycling center, you can ensure these materials are safely and effectively salvaged.
Q: What role can government policies play in reducing e-waste?
A: Governments can play a significant role in managing e-waste through policies and regulations. This could include legislating mandatory recycling programs, banning certain harmful materials, and enforcing producer responsibility. For instance, the EU has the WEEE Directive, which makes producers responsible for the collection and recycling of e-waste.
